Removal and Installation |
1. |
Remove the RH front wheel.
(Refer to Suspension System - "Wheel") |
2. |
Remove the drive belt.
(Refer to Timing System - "Drive Belt") |
3. |
Remove the engine room under cover.
(Refer to Engine And Transaxle Assembly - "Engine Room Under Cover") |
4. |
Remove the crankshaft damper pulley (A).
|
5. |
Install in the reverse order of removal. |

Description
Engine Coolant Temperature Sensor (ECTS) is located in the
engine coolant passage of the cylinder head for detecting the engine
coolant temperature. The ECTS uses a thermistor whose resistance changes
with the temperature.
